A delegation of officials and policymakers held discussions with Dubai's Tourism and Commerce Marketing officials, on a wide range of issues -
These include ways to strengthen the bilateral relations, growth opportunities in tourism and trade sectors and future projects.
The delegation, headed by Mr. Vincent Fang G Kang, Chairman of the Panel on Commerce and Industry of Hong Kong's Legislative Council, and Mr. Jeffrey Lam Kin-Fung, Chairman of the Panel on Economic Services at the Legislative Council, visited Dubai as part of their 10-day overseas that will take them to the US and Europe.
The DTCM Executive Director Media Relations, Mr. Eyad Ali Abdul Rahman, and Mr. Hamad bin Mejrin, DTCM Director Missions, briefed the delegation about the strengths of Dubai and its sectors, the promotional and marketing agenda of DTCM to promote Dubai as a trade and tourism hub, and the infrastructure projects taking shape and planned for the emirate.
Their visit was facilitated through the Hong Kong Trade Development Council which operates an office in Dubai . The delegation visited several places in the emirate, including Burj Al Arab, Madinat Jumeirah, Dubai Cruise Terminal operated by the DTCM.
Both sides expressed the need to strengthen the bilateral relations, especially in the tourism and trade domains. Hong Kong companies have been participating in the Dubai trade exhibitions to tap the growth opportunities not only in the UAE but beyond the region. |
